Groovy Color Palettes

One of the defining features of '70s house interiors is the use of rich, earthy tones and vibrant pops of color. From avocado green and harvest gold to burnt orange and mustard yellow, these hues evoke a sense of nostalgia while infusing spaces with warmth and character. Pairing these colors with earthy neutrals and bold patterns creates a harmonious balance that is quintessentially '70s.

Funky Furniture and Retro Accessories

The furniture of the '70s embraced both form and function, with sleek lines and organic shapes taking center stage. Think low-slung sofas, statement-making armchairs, and modular shelving units that exude retro charm. Accessories played a pivotal role in defining the era's aesthetic, with shag rugs, macramé wall hangings, and lava lamps adding a touch of whimsy and personality to interiors.

Disco-inspired Décor

No exploration of '70s house interiors would be complete without a nod to disco-inspired décor. Mirrored surfaces, glittering accents, and metallic finishes epitomized the glamorous disco era, infusing homes with a sense of opulence and decadence. Whether it's a mirrored coffee table or a metallic accent wall, incorporating these elements into modern interiors adds a touch of vintage glamour and drama.

Bohemian Chic

The '70s also saw the rise of bohemian chic, with a focus on natural materials, global influences, and eclectic styling. Wicker furniture, rattan accents, and jute textiles create a laid-back, lived-in vibe that is perfect for embracing the free-spirited ethos of the era. Layering textures and mixing patterns adds depth and visual interest to spaces, resulting in an effortlessly stylish aesthetic.
